### Runbook: Rate limiting on the Kestrel gateway

If internal callers start seeing 429s from Kestrel, don't panic — the default bucket is 200 req/s per service and it resets every 10 seconds. First check the limiter dashboard for whichever client is spiking; nine times out of ten it's a retry loop without backoff. To query the limiter admin endpoint directly you'll need the kestrel-ops credential, which is pasted below.

gateway credential: qvz23-XSZTNBjrucz4Q49XMT1TuVw

The tide-table widget pulls predictions from the Moorsea feed and interpolates between station readings; the tricky part is the timezone handling for stations near the Dunlow estuary, where the feed reports local civil time rather than UTC. I've added a normalization layer in `tide_adjust.py` — please scrutinize the DST boundary tests, as the previous implementation shifted low-tide times by an hour twice a year. My open questions, test fixtures, and the interpolation rationale are collected on the internal page below.

operations page: https://harbor.kelvidyn.example/dash/dash/board/projects/build/pipeline/run/72cb258c26ee55412287df41

[ ] Confirm the cron drift fix in Tockpile actually holds. Run the scheduler for a few simulated days and check that job start times stay within the five-second window — last time drift crept in after DST rollover. If the numbers look good, approve and note it in the review thread. Paste the passing build token right below this line.

pipeline stamp: htk4_66df

### v2.8.0 — SQLint config rename

Heads up: we renamed SQLINT_STRICT to SQLINT_RULE_LEVEL since it's no longer a boolean — it now takes lax, standard, or strict. Old name still works until v3.0 but logs a deprecation warning, so expect noise in CI until teams migrate. Unrelated but bundled here: the rule-registry fetch now requires authentication. Add the registry token to your .env right after this line.

sealed setting: LEDGER_TOKEN20=6148d35bbb480b0ab79e

## Further Reading

Before reviewing the Hollowfen profile-store sharding design, you should understand how tenant keys map to shards, how cross-shard lookups are authenticated, and how rebalancing preserves encryption boundaries. These topics are covered, with threat-model notes and audit requirements, in the detailed design document maintained on our internal page.

runbook for tagug-hafog: https://jira.lumiclabs.internal/projects/pages/pages/9773c0d8